希伯來詞彙 #5650 的意思

`ebed {eh'-bed}

from  05647; TWOT - 1553a; n m
AV - servant 744, manservant 23, bondman 21, bondage 10, bondservant 1,
on all sides 1; 8  00
1) slave, servant
1a) slave, servant, man-servant
1b) subjects
1c) servants, worshippers (of God)
1d) servant (in special sense as prophets, Levites etc)
1e) servant (of Israel)
1f) servant (as form of address between equals)
